Dead Mount Death Play episode 11 recap

Dead Mount Death Play episode 11, The Beginning, saw Tena Sorimura waiting in line in the disguise of an old man to get his fortune read by Polka Shinoyama. Polka informed him that he was on a sinking vessel during the fortune-reading session. This made Sorimura disappointed, as he assumed that Polka was doing a hot reading with the help of information given to him by Takumi.

Despite this, Sorimura asked him if he had any information about the symbol that Phantom Solitaire was talking about. It is when the pencil started working on it and drew a simplified version of the symbol, much to Sorimura’s surprise. Following that, Polka asked him if he had an impression of a girl with braided hair sitting in a wheelchair. He quickly said it must be his guardian spirit and then took his leave.

Coming out of the room, he mused to himself that Polka was the real deal and that he had actual powers. While stuck in the rain, he saw that the Fire-breathing Bug also had the same idea as him and came to have his fortune read. We then saw Polka mention what a coincidence it was that he was asked the same question twice that day by two different clients.

The episode also saw Iwanome brief the members of the special task force about Phantom Solitaire, with some of the officers being angry that he was in charge. As he and Arase were drinking coffee, two such officers came and slyly complimented him on his promotion. Iwanome thanked them and said that now he has the power to command them.

This made one of the officers angry, causing him to grab Iwanome by his collar. They told him that, as he was Hosorogi’s sidekick before this and had many detractors. With their escalation devolving into violence, the officer tried to punch Iwanome but was stopped by Arase. Following this, the Comps 3 members came and handled the situation, with Iwanome telling them their job was to catch the troublemakers.

The episode then saw Tena Sorimura, aka Phantom Solitaire, land on Polka’s roof, where he was intercepted by Lei Xiaoyu. The bodyguard threw darts at Sorimura, which he blocked with his cards. Then, assuming that he was talking to Polka, Sorimura asked him which organization he was affiliated with and what he knew about the symbol.

While they fought, Polka was seen having a dream about his past life and everyone he couldn’t protect. For this, he also apologized to his master before being awoken by the real Polka. He then saw that the wall in his room had a message written by the Fire-breathing bug: “This world is a buggy program. Are you a termite? Or are you a bird eating the bug?”

Polka’s phone then rang with the bug, asking him if he was one of the “Bastard Children of Sabaramond”as well. Polka was alarmed to hear this and asked how he knew this name. In the meantime, Xiaoyu made her artificial hand extend into sharp long blades that he used to attack Sorimura.

Takeru Shinoyama received the information from an informant who was watching the fight and then decided to play his own card and told his subordinates about the importance of taking control of chaotic situations and making the most of them. The episode ended with a shot of Lemmings on top of a roof looking at Shinjuku.

Dead Mount Death Play episode 12, titled The Sacred Place, will likely see Takeru Shinoyama’s underling and troublemaker, Lemmings, involve himself in the conflict between Tena Sorimura and Xiaoyu, with the three of them fighting. This is when a mysterious invisible force would attack Sorimura and the lemmings, with the temperature around them turning cold.

In the manga, following this incident, Sorimura makes a hasty escape on a hot-air balloon and says that he never wants to go to Lemmings again. He then breaks into Superintendent General Jirotarou Takanosu’s office two days later to ask him if he was the one to order an attack on him. The season will likely end on a cliffhanger, with the symbol of the fallen empire in the middle of it all.
